作 者:黄灏 唐进 贺文[2] HUANG Hao;TANG Jin;HE Wen(Yiliang Chihong Mining Company Limited,Zhaotong 657600,China;Tiandi Science and Technology Company Limited,Beijing 100013,China)
机构地区:[1]彝良驰宏矿业有限公司,云南昭通657600 [2]天地科技股份有限公司,北京100013
出 处:《建井技术》2021年第1期11-15,共5页Mine Construction Technology
摘 要:为有效解决松软破碎地层中的大断面硐室施工难题,运用理论分析、数值模拟等手段,对硐室施工进行了研究。通过合理选择大断面硐室施工工艺和支护参数,形成了一套集多项技术于一体的大断面硐室掘砌技术体系。毛坪铅锌矿探矿竖井天轮硐室采用该项技术施工,在安全、质量及进度等方面,均取得预期效果,为类似矿山深部复杂条件硐室施工提供了经验。In order to effectively solve a difficult construction of a large cross section chamber in a soft and broken strata,a theoretical analysis,numerical simulation and other means were applied to study the chamber construction.With the rational selection of the construction technology and the support parameters for the large cross section chamber,a set with several technologies was formed as an integration excavation and lining technical system of the large cross section chamber.This technical construction was applied to the hoisting sheave chamber of the mine shaft.The expected effects on the safety,quality,schedule and other aspects were obtained and the technical construction could provide the experiences to the chamber construction complicated conditions of the simulate mine complex conditions.
